My Buying Guides on Crayola Ultra Clean Washable Markers
Why I Considered Crayola Ultra Clean Washable Markers
When I was looking for markers, my biggest concern was mess. I wanted something bright and fun, but I also needed markers that would wash off easily from skin, clothes, and everyday surfaces. Crayola Ultra Clean Washable Markers stood out to me because they are designed for easy cleanup while still giving strong color.
What I Looked for Before Buying
Before I chose these markers, I paid attention to a few things:
- Washability: I wanted markers that truly clean up well.
- Color quality: I expected bold, vibrant colors for coloring and school projects.
- Tip variety: I checked whether the marker tips were good for both coloring large spaces and adding details.
- Safety: I preferred non-toxic markers, especially for kids.
- Value: I compared pack sizes to see which gave me the best deal.
My Experience with the Washable Feature
The washable feature was the main reason I picked these markers. In my experience, they cleaned off skin much more easily than regular markers. I also found them easier to remove from washable clothing when I acted quickly. That gave me peace of mind, especially during craft time or schoolwork.

Things I Would Keep in Mind
Even though I liked them, I would still keep a few things in mind:
- I would always recap the markers tightly so they do not dry out.
- I would still test them on delicate fabrics just to be safe.
- I would choose the pack size based on how often I plan to use them.
